Difference between Cold fish and Cool fish

cold fisha callous, unfeeling individual; one who shows no emotion:

  • He is a real cold fish, never has struck me as the kind of man to care much for others.

cool fish —(sl., also: cool card) a person who is impudent in a calm way:

  • Another sense referred to somebody who was assured, audacious or impudent. This turned up in phrases like a cool fish